Merchant Returns in Resident Evil Requiem Through a Clever Gameplay Swap
On the official subreddit for Resident Evil Requiem, a Redditor going by the username Dsg1695 posted a short clip of a small interaction between Leon S. Kennedy and the merchant in Resident Evil Requiem. This is possible now thanks to the Merchant – Supply Boxes mod created by fanteeek, which replaces all the supply boxes found throughout Resident Evil Requiem with the fan favorite trader. The mod is available on Nexusmods, which also comes with the iconic “Welcome” sound, a fire stand nearby, and his idle animation. The creator has also mentioned that, if possible, they are planning to add more voice lines and animations for the merchant in Resident Evil Requiem.

When Resident Evil Requiem came out in February, many were excited to see the concept of the supply box. This was a spot in the game where players could trade in their points collected by killing enemies to buy various weapons and upgrades. The gameplay mechanic sounded oddly similar to the merchant from Resident Evil 4, with many wondering why Capcom did not bring him back for Resident Evil Requiem.
Those who have played either the original or the remake of Resident Evil 4 will know how iconic and mysterious his character is in the game. The merchant is notoriously known for setting up shop in various places throughout the main campaign of Resident Evil 4, where the player can approach him to trade in various weapons and trinkets.

The Reddit post has garnered some attention on the Resident Evil Requiem subreddit, with many users showing their excitement for the unofficial return of the merchant. The game has received a variety of support from the modding community, with another mod that adds the Leon S. Kennedy character model from the original Resident Evil 4 in Resident Evil Requiem.
With the positive response this Merchant mod has received from fans of Resident Evil Requiem, it’s clear that players are enjoying this small dose of nostalgia.
